Did you know that one of four cowboys who went on the trail was Black? Black Cowboys: An American Story explores the lives and work of the numerous Black men, women and children – enslaved and free – who labored on the ranches of Texas and participated on cattle drives before the Civil War through the turn of the twentieth century. Be transported through time to meet a variety of real Black cowboys and hear accounts of courage in the face of discrimination, skill to overcome great odds and success through generations of ranching and becoming leaders in their field.
